How Often Should You Change Your Oil?

How frequently should vehicle owners change their oil? This is a common concern for both car enthusiasts and regular drivers. Generally, manufacturers recommend changing engine oil every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, although some modern vehicles can stretch this interval to 10,000 miles or more under specific conditions. Factors influencing oil change frequency include driving habits, climate, and the type of oil used. To illustrate, individuals who commonly deal with congested roadways or travel through severe temperature fluctuations may find themselves needing oil changes more regularly. Furthermore, synthetic oil varieties generally offer superior protection and have the ability to prolong the time between oil changes. Keeping track of both oil level and condition is essential; murky, coarse-textured oil signals that a replacement is access this information needed. In the end, sticking to a consistent oil change routine is crucial for preserving engine integrity, maximizing vehicle performance, and extending the life of your car, making it a fundamental element of conscientious vehicle ownership.

What Does a Full Service Oil Change Include?

A comprehensive full service oil change typically encompasses multiple critical aspects aimed at maintaining peak engine performance. Initially, the procedure consists of extracting the aged engine oil, which is afterward exchanged with high-quality, manufacturer-recommended oil. The oil filter is additionally changed to guarantee that impurities do not flow through the engine.

Alongside these main duties, service professionals typically carry out a comprehensive multi-point check, assessing fluid levels, belts, and hoses for wear and tear. Technicians may additionally check the cabin filter and air filter, changing them out as required.

A number of service centers supply extra services, such as tyre rotation, brake examination, and even a cleaning or vacuuming of the automobile's interior, improving overall vehicle maintenance. This thorough method not only supports the health of the engine but also promotes the longevity of other critical systems within the car.

How Oil Changes Save You Money

Regular oil changes can greatly reduce long-term vehicle maintenance costs. By ensuring that the engine runs smoothly with clean oil, vehicle owners can avoid serious problems including sludge buildup and overheating. These problems can lead to costly repairs or even engine replacement, which far exceed the modest expense of routine oil changes.

Additionally, maintaining ideal engine performance through scheduled oil changes can increase fuel efficiency. A properly lubricated engine runs more efficiently, contributing to savings at the pump over time. In addition, some manufacturers require proof of regular oil changes to copyright warranty coverage, defending owners against unexpected repair expenses.

Choosing a complete oil change not only extends the life of your vehicle but also minimizes the likelihood of unexpected breakdowns. Consequently, routine oil changes act as a proactive maintenance step, helping you save money while guaranteeing a dependable driving experience.

Recognizing When to Schedule Your Next Full Service Oil Change

How often should vehicle owners plan their next comprehensive oil change appointment? Generally, it is recommended every 3,000 to 7,500 miles, influenced by the vehicle's make, model, and the variety of oil being used. Monitoring the vehicle's oil level and quality is essential; if the oil appears dark or gritty, it may indicate the need for a change sooner. In addition, drivers should monitor their vehicle's overall performance. Odd noises, lower fuel economy, or illuminated dashboard lights may be signs that an oil change is overdue. Shifting seasons may also affect the recommended oil change schedule; to illustrate, extreme cold weather during winter months can demand more frequent oil change intervals. In closing, reviewing the owner's manual delivers personalized guidance suited to the vehicle, promoting top performance and durability. Routine oil change appointments are a forward-thinking approach to keeping the engine in good shape and steering clear of high-cost repairs later on.

Are Other Services Available During a Full Service Oil Change?

Yes, many automotive centers offer extra services during a full oil change appointment. These may include rotating your tires, fluid top-offs and inspections, and replacement of air filters, providing a valuable opportunity for complete automotive maintenance in one appointment.

What Type of Oil Does a Full Service Oil Change Use?

Generally, a standard oil change uses either traditional, blended synthetic, or premium synthetic oil. The choice is based on the vehicle's requirements and the customer's preferences, ensuring superior performance and engine protection throughout operation.

How Long Does a Full Service Oil Change Take?

A comprehensive oil change generally needs between 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the shop's speed and supplementary services included. Elements such as car model and oil preference can further affect the total time.

Do I Need an Appointment for a Full Service Oil Change?

Booking an appointment for a full service oil change is usually suggested, so the service center can efficiently accommodate your vehicle. Nevertheless, numerous locations also welcome walk-in customers, offering convenience for those who require immediate assistance.

Are Full Service Oil Changes Pricier Than Standard Oil Changes?

Comprehensive oil changes tend to be priced higher than basic oil changes because of the extra services that are provided, like fluid checks and filter replacements. This increased cost demonstrates the comprehensive attention given to automotive upkeep.
